If you have more to do like this one, you could use Viscoline or other plastic sheeting, stick this together with gaffer tape and make a kind of pool liner leading out through the door. You could use ladders laid flat to keep the edges up higher.
How far in from the glass was the floor getting wet?
You could with care do most inside work with plastic sheet and tape. Dai
